2016-12-19 13 views
0

私はちょっとした楽しみを中心にプロジェクトに取り組んでいます。Gitのセキュリティ - 前のコミットの個人情報

私はtwitterアカウントを設定し、つぶやきを書き込むためのpythonスクリプトを書いています。

当初、私、私のスクリプトに私のアプリのためにハードコードされたTwitterの資格情報(tweet.py)

今私がプロジェクトを共有したいので、私はtweet.pyから私のアプリの資格情報を削除し、それらを追加しました設定ファイル。 .gitignoreに設定ファイルを追加しました。

私の質問は、誰かが私のプロジェクトをフォークした場合、資格を持っている古いバージョンのtweet.pyをチェックアウトすることができますか?もしそうなら、私はこの場合自分自身をカバーするためにどのような措置を取ることができますか?

+0

[GitHub fork a repo from previous commit](http://stackoverflow.com/questions/19213840/github-fork-a-repo-from-previous-commit) – Torxed

+0

私の信任状を間違いなく変更します。それについての質問はありません。 – Torxed

+0

[Gitヒストリから機密ファイルとそのコミットを削除する]の可能な複製(http://stackoverflow.com/questions/872565/remove-sensitive-files-and-their-commits-from-git-history) – 1615903

答えて

1

はい、誰でもバージョン履歴の古いファイルをgit-hub free版で見ることができます。プロジェクトを安全にしたい場合は、githubのプライベートレポジトリに支払う必要があります。

ワナ・ペイを支払わない場合は、@Stijinが提案した内容に従ってください。

+1

OPはしませんでした彼らはGitHubを使っていると言います。 – 1615903

関連する問題